Great Things To Do In Gatlinburg Tennessee
This is a great family vacation spot
This is a great family vacation spot. If you like to have plenty of activities for the children, try staying in Gatlinburg Tennessee. This little town, resembling a German Village, is located at one of the entrances to the Smokey Mountain National Park. The park has plenty of trails, streams and waterfalls to see. There are plenty of great photo opportunities throughout the Smokey Mountain Park. During the warmer months you can enjoy river rafting and tubing nearby. Visitors can also go horseback riding, zip lining, or take a scenic ski lift or helicopter ride. While staying in Gatlinburg you may want to:
1.Visit Ober Gatlinburg. During the colder months Ober offers snow skiing, snow boarding, and snow tubing. Ride their chair lift up the mountain and enjoy a great scenic view at the top with a cup of hot chocolate. Ride the toboggan down the side of the mountain (year round weather permitting). This is really a lot of fun. Ober Gatlinburg offers many other activities and can be fun for the entire family.
2.Tour the Gatlinburg Aquarium. This aquarium is somewhat unique because of the underwater tunnels you can walk through. While walking through these tunnels you are surrounded by various tropical fish, eels, and sharks. This aquarium is one of my favorites. There are also several shows throughout the day as well as opportunities to touch the stingrays and horse shoe crabs.
3.Take a walk through town and enjoy the local shops, fudge and candy apples. As Christmas nears the entire town is decorated with Christmas lights. Watch taffy candy being made or take a hayride through town.
4.There is plenty of entertainment to enjoy in the evenings. Pigeon Forge, only minutes away, offers a plethora of shows. Consider trying out the Dixie Land Stampede Dinner Show. The whole family will enjoy the horse riding stunts, good music, friendly competition between the north and the south, and a really great meal.
5.If amusement parks are your thing, you may want to consider visiting Dollywood in Pigeon Forge. As Christmas nears the entire park is decorated with roughly 4 million Christmas lights and is simply breathtaking. You can enjoy riding roller coasters, watching crafts being made, or just relaxing for some live entertainment.
